Description
One of the most improbable and unconventional writers of the twentieth century, Charles Bukowski, was so prolific that many of his writings took a long time to be collected and published in book form. In this volume, many of these significant texts are presented, seeing the light of day for the first time since they were published in some obscure or controversial US publications. The authenticity and genius of Charles Bukowski in all its glory. In an era when the world is inundated with so-called marginal and dissenters, the unsurpassed Bukowski is a black sun that shines.
